H2659 Hebrew

Original Word

חָפֵר

Transliteration

châphêr

Pronunciation

khaw-fare'

Definition

a primitive root (perhaps rather the same as חָפַר through the idea of detection); to blush; figuratively, to be ashamed, disappointed; causatively, to shame, reproach; be ashamed, be confounded, be brought to confusion (unto shame), come (be put to) shame, bring reproach.
